A Case of Septic Arthritis of the Wrist due to Finegoldia magna
Figure 2
(a) CT wrist transverse section: destructive changes involving distal radius and ulna associated with septated fluid collections with enhancing borders. (b) CT wrist longitudinal section: destructive changes seen in distal radius/ulna, carpal bones, and bases of metacarpals. Pyogenic collections seen surrounding the wrist joint. (c) CT wrist transverse section: destructive changes seen involving the bases of metacarpals in septic arthritis with surrounding pyogenic collections.
